Climate Leadership Essentials
Overview
Designed to equip organizational leaders with a clear, step-by-step process for strategic climate transition, this course focuses on mapping your ecosystem and emissions, setting achievable reduction targets, and identifying mitigation strategies aligned with business goals. It also emphasizes the leadership skills required to mobilize teams, engage stakeholders, and drive meaningful, lasting change.
This course was created by Concordia University and the Chamber of Commerce of Metropolitan Montreal (CCMM) as part of convertgence. This initiative was co-developed by CCMM and BMO, with many partners including the Government of Quebec, to help companies accelerate their green transition strategies.

Key takeaways
- Learn how climate risks impact your organization
- Develop a plan to calculate emissions
- Identify emission-reduction strategies that align with your business objectives
- Apply leadership skills to engage stakeholders in a systemic transformational change process
- Implement a structured process that will guide your organization through a successful low-carbon transition
